Audit item 14 — Payroll export format change (Fernhollow HR suite). Confirm the v6 column layout shipped to all tenants, legacy CSV consumers were notified, and the two-release deprecation window was honored. Support should verify customer-facing docs reflect the new field order. Record the name of the engineer accountable for the change.

account owner for bahif-yageg: Eliath Ulair Quenvan Kasok

## v2.14.0 — Scheduler migration

All remaining cron jobs in the Larkfield billing pipeline have been migrated to the Wrenflow workflow engine. Retry semantics changed: failed runs now back off exponentially instead of firing hourly. Legacy crontab entries were removed from the provision scripts; do not re-add them. Questions about the migration should go to the engineer who owns it.

signatory, yahog-badug: Quenix Ulaael

**Q: Are deleted orders really gone in Cartello?**

Nope — rows in the orders table get a `deleted_at` stamp and drop out of API results, but they stay queryable for 90 days. Purge jobs run weekly. To audit purged records you'll need the archive vault, and its recovery passphrase is right below.

strongbox words: druath-quenael